#73f074 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#73f074 is composed of 45.1% red, 94.1% green and 45.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 52.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 51.7% yellow and 5.9% black. It has a hue angle of 120.5 degrees, a saturation of 80.6% and a lightness of 69.6%. #73f074 color hex could be obtained by blending #e6ffe8 with #00e100. Closest websafe color is: #66ff66.

#73f074 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#73f074 has RGB values of R:115, G:240, B:116 and CMYK values of C:0.52, M:0, Y:0.52, K:0.06. Its decimal value is 7598196.
